    • Rubiks Cube Solvable in 20 Moves (SM)
      • Did you know that most human’s can solve a rubiks cube in about 40 moves?
      • What you are actually doing when you combine rubiks twists is called an algorithm
      • Well, the magic number for the fewest twists is called “God’s Number”
      • It only took 35 total years of google computer time to get to it

    • Cookie Headset- I can haz any cookie? (udg)
      • “Meta Cookie” is an “interactive gustatory display” by Takuji Narumi of the University of Tokyo
      • Helmet with goggles connected to a camera
      • Person chooses whatever cookie they want out of ones shown to them
      • Handed plain cookie. Airtubes attached to helmet pump smell of desired cookie into nose

    • Facebook hacked, Names and photos revealed (udg)
      • A bug in FB’s login system allows attackers to match unknown email addresses with users’ first and last names, even if set to private
      • If the address belongs to any one of the 500 million active users the site will return the full name and picture associated with the account.
      • Facebook has been under repeated attack for revealing way too much private info about it’s users over the past couple of years.
      • Their response was giving users more control over who could see what.
      • The name-to-email address extraction bug proves that doesn’t really work.

    • Games responsible for 5 billion of US economy (JP)
      • A study commissioned by the Entertainment Software Association (ESA) found that the video game industry added about $5 billion to the US economy in 2009.
      • Entitled “Video Games in the 21st Century: The 2010 Report” [PDF link], claims the industry directly employs about 32,000 people in the US and indirectly employs 120,000 (GameStop employees, video game media, manufacturing and distribution).
      • Average industry employee makes $89,781 a year. Obviously that’s not the GameStop employee, but that is the average of them all.  (Kiddies this means video game programming pays… testing… not so much!)
      • CA lays claim to 41% of the employees in the industrty
      • The annual growth rate of the industry exceeded 10% between 2005 & 2009
    • Starcraft 2 Tourneys offer $500k total (SM)
      • We know how South Korean’s love their starcraft
      • One TV network locked down Blizzard broadcast rights in SK, GomTV
      • New league, Global Starcraft 2 League, hellbent on luring SC 1 players over to 2
      • Offering $125,000 PER TOURNAMENT, 64 player field, 1 a month for rest of 2010
      • Plans for grand finale in 2011, Nothing says progress like money :)
